Oakmont Advances to Second Round of Playoffs

In a back-and-forth affair, the Oakmont Vikings (20-6) basketball team defeated the Bear Creek Bruins 62-51 Wednesday night in the a first-round playoff game. The Vikings fell behind in the first quarter, but Junior John Adenrele scored 12 points in the first to bring the Vikings to a 16-13 lead. To start off the second quarter Oakmont vs Bear Creek 2010Adenrele had a huge block, followed with a powerful dunk just a minute later. Adenrele, who finished with five blocks, Senior Tony Gill, and Senior Fred Mobley all had huge blocks, and Bear Creek did not have enough of an underneath presence to stop the big men. The length of the Vikes held Bear Creek to seven points in the second. The Vikings went into the half up 25-20. The game was a closer contest than the final score would make it seem, with the Vikings lead getting up to the double digits a couple times, only to have Bear Creek then battle back and cut the lead or even take it. But Bear Creek came out playing well in the third quarter, scoring the first six points of the final half and taking a one point lead. Gill kept the Vikings in the lead through the third, scoring 10 of his 21 points. The teams continued to battle and then with a little over two minutes to go Adenrele tipped in a missed shot by a teammate to put his team back up by eight, and he immediately followed his tip in by a huge defensive play when he blocked another shot. With 1:45 to go, Gill made a play that helped secure the game with a great offensive rebound and put back shot, all while getting fouled. Gill, who finished with 18 points, seven rebounds, and three steals, made the bonus shot, and the lead was back up to eight for the Vikings. Adenrele finished with 23 points, 10 rebounds and five blocked shots. Grady added nine points for Oakmont. Oakmont now faces Jesuit today at 7 p.m. in the Oakmont gymnasium.
